A quick note on an error I made this morning in our AM Meeting.  We begin the meeting with an overview of the market and then discuss stocks with fresh news.  During earnings season there are a ton of stocks with fresh news so I try to limit it to five names.  Stock number six on my list was MMR.  It was gapping down in the pre-market below 18 Where it broke out from a couple of weeks ago.  One of my favorite setups is seeing how a stock will react when it gaps above or below a key breakout price.

After the market opened MMR traded up to 18 three times.  After 18 failed to lift on the third occasion large selling came in and drove it down almost two points.  Remember this setup as we move forward during earnings season.  If you spot a stock gapping away from a recent breakout price make sure you set alerts if it returns to that price.  It is a high probability trade with an excellent risk/reward ratio.
